Knowledge
Data
Pricing
Sign-in
Create Account
Knowledge
Packaging
Sustainability
International
Data
Packaging
Pricing
Sign-in
Create Account
867619 1430 913 02437292946
1383599506 31871876075
1383599506 31871876075
65892188920 49 4937220
All about undefined
Interested in learning more?
1383599506 31871876075
65892188920 49 4937220
See more
10367 0702795 12651881
526 43662139813 86 5745
See more
70699 84271
73 77 1630006923 280 4391
See more